Severe winter storms sweep a wide region killing and stranding

Merciless cold grips the west and center, with 57 below zero in Endako and subzero readings across the Dakotas. Trains battled drifting snow from Alaska to the Cascades as dozens die or disappear. Stockmen warned of worsening weather while auto wrecks and fog cripple roads from Texas to Minnesota.

House Sets Quick Path for Soldiers Bonus Ahead of Security Plan

House leaders plan to move a $2.2 billion soldiers bonus to a vote before the administration's economy security program. Ways and Means would hold abbreviated hearings at night within two weeks to avoid delaying social security action. Speaker Burns backs swift disposal, opposing insurgent petitions to force a vote.

Roosevelt Jr. Sued in Auto Crash Damages

Franklin D Roosevelt Jr faces damage suits totaling 35000 from Daniel P O Leary and wife claiming he struck Mr O Leary in front of Faulkner hospital last March. The case seeks trial in superior court and follows his past traffic court fines in Orange Connecticut.

Homer Narber died at Cedar Rapids home after long Benton County tenure

Homer Narber of 1607 Maple Drive NW Cedar Rapids died unexpectedly at 5 30 p m Saturday. A pioneer Benton County landowner who lived on a Shellsburg farm before moving to Cedar Rapids seven years ago he was born August 20 1860 He leaves a widow Anna Beatty four daughters one brother Emanuel and granddaughters Mildred and Helen Narber The body is at Beatty mortuary awaiting funeral arrangements

Driver Hurt When Car Strikes Pole on Marion Blvd

Frank Hoffman of 1013 Twelfth Street NE suffered a deep scalp wound after his car failed to negotiate a curve on First Avenue East near Cedar Memorial cemetery and struck a telephone pole on Marion Boulevard. A passing motorist removed him to a Marion doctor’s office, and Hoffman was later taken home. Cedar Rapids police investigated. Hoffman had left before officers arrived.

Saar refugees flood French frontier to escape reprisals

Four hundred more Saar refugees crossed into France on Saturday as part of an exodus totaling about 3,000 since the plebiscite. The new arrivals, mainly Jews and communists, were taken to southern France where they would be housed in local shelters and fed in nearby villages.

Cedar Rapids Climbs to Third in Iowa Retail Sales

United States Bureau of the Census data shows Cedar Rapids rising from fourth to third among Iowa cities in 1933 retail sales totaling $19,918,000, behind Des Moines and Sioux City but ahead of Davenport. In 1934 Cedar Rapids ranked second for new housing permits at $190,000 and led dwelling remodeling with $121,223.

Southern Democrat Opposes World Court Move

Senator Richard B Russell Jr of Georgia announced he would vote against the administration's pending resolution of adherence to the world court. Russell, a World War I veteran, called the court dangerous to American interests and institutions.
